Berlin Strings has three levels, but they aren't switchable on the fly, if you change vibrato level with CC3 in Berlin Strings, this only affects the next note you play. By choosing the crisp and vibrant setting of AIR Studio One, a smaller, more controllable space than the opulent Lyndhurst Hall, we offer our fellow composers a string Berlin Strings, Spitfire Symphonic Strings Professional, Afflatus, and Synchron Strings Profession Nov 25, 2018 · Berlin Strings is a smaller orchestra than Spitfire's Symphonic Strings, and a larger orchestra than their Chamber Strings.
